【技术实现步骤摘要】
一种基于TRTC协议的电视音视频通话系统及方法
本专利技术涉及智能电视通讯
,具体涉及一种基于TRTC协议的电视音视频通话系统及方法。
技术介绍
互联网发展日新月异的今天,人们的社交需求也在不断升级。不同于年轻人,老人的视力和听力都在生理性衰退,所以他们更喜欢大屏幕大画面。但是目前智能电视和智能手机需要先下载视频通话APP,再建立亲友圈,才可以正常进行视频通话,受限于各种条件,体验差、老人使用起来难度大。而微信作为超级APP,有10亿终端用户,如果可以直接在微信上与智能电视进行音视频通话,会提升智能电视与智能手机之间的音视频通信易用性,这将提升用户体验。智能电视作为消费终端最大的屏幕,一直缺少一种简单易用的与智能手机之间的音视频通话方法及系统。
技术实现思路
为了解决上述技术问题,本专利技术提供了一种基于TRTC协议的电视音视频通话系统及方法,该系统可以实现智能电视设备与微信小程序之间的视频通话。为了达到上述技术效果,本专利技术采用了如下技术方案:一种基于TRTC协议的电视音视频通话 ...
【技术保护点】
1.一种基于TRTC协议的电视音视频通话系统,其特征在于,包括视频通话TV端应用、用户账号系统、云端服务器、即时通讯IM系统、微信小程序;/n所述视频通话TV端应用是智能电视上获取Camera、远场麦克风权限,并且兼容实时音视频TRTC协议的视频通话应用;/n所述用户账号系统是智能电视注册用户的账号系统,用于判断是否允许使用视频通话应用,所述云端服务器用于视频通话的特定对象的消息转发、流分发,并且生成唯一的roomID、加密userSig;/n所述即时通讯IM系统用于判断用户是否处于视频通话应用在线状态的系统;/n所述微信小程序是获取手机摄像头、麦克风以及兼容实时音视频TR ...
【技术特征摘要】
1.一种基于TRTC协议的电视音视频通话系统,其特征在于,包括视频通话TV端应用、用户账号系统、云端服务器、即时通讯IM系统、微信小程序;
所述视频通话TV端应用是智能电视上获取Camera、远场麦克风权限,并且兼容实时音视频TRTC协议的视频通话应用;
所述用户账号系统是智能电视注册用户的账号系统,用于判断是否允许使用视频通话应用,所述云端服务器用于视频通话的特定对象的消息转发、流分发,并且生成唯一的roomID、加密userSig;
所述即时通讯IM系统用于判断用户是否处于视频通话应用在线状态的系统;
所述微信小程序是获取手机摄像头、麦克风以及兼容实时音视频TRTC协议的视频通话微信小程序。
2.根据权利要求1所述的基于TRTC协议的电视音视频通话系统,其特征在于,所述TRTC协议是结合TBSWebRTC实时音视频协议,无论是微信小程序还是智能电视,只要接入TBS的应用均可使用TRTC协议。
3.根据权利要求1所述的基于TRTC协议的电视音视频通话系统,其特征在于,所述加密userSig用于对一个用户进行登录鉴权认证,确认用户是否真实。
4.根据权利要求1所述的基于TRTC协议的电视音视频通话系统,其特征在于,所述RoomID用来唯一标识一个房间,RoomID是自行维护和分配的一个uint32范围内的数字。
5.一种基于TRTC协议的电视音视频通话方法,其特征在于,包括以下步骤:
步骤1:智能电视视频通话应用登录用户账号系统;用户登录成功的信息即userID传给云端服务器;云端服务器生成加密userSig,使用userID和userSig登录IM系统,获取用户在线的消息;
步骤2:视频通话微信小程序登录用户账号系统;用户登录成功的信息即userID传给云端服务器;云端服务器生...
【专利技术属性】
技术研发人员:梁璐,武彩红,
申请(专利权)人:四川长虹电器股份有限公司,
类型:发明
国别省市:四川;51
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。